LISP是一种编程语言,它的代码使用括号表示表达式。以下是一个简单的LISP代码示例:

(defun factorial (n)
  (if (<= n 1)
      1
      (* n (factorial (- n 1)))))

(format t "Enter a number: ")
(let ((num (read)))
  (format t "The factorial of ~a is ~a" num (factorial num)))

这段代码定义了一个名为factorial的函数,用于计算一个数的阶乘。然后,它从用户输入一个数,并调用factorial函数来计算该数的阶乘,并将结果输出到控制台上。

LISP princ 代码

原文地址: http://www.cveoy.top/t/topic/iJZl 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录